In Affinity Photo, you can apply non-destructive edits thanks to Live Filters. These are like regular filters, but they’re applied non-destructively likeadjustment layers. You can mask them, change them at any time, and move them up and down in the layer stack. ...
As you would expect, most edits in Affinity Photo are non-destructive. When you select an adjustment type, a new adjustment layer is created for it; even if you decide not to use it, removing unused items in the Layers panel is easy enough. ...
